Trump mocked for saying Hillary Clinton's acid 'will destroy everything within 10 miles'
Trump's having a tough time passing an acid test.
In an interview with Newsmax host Greg Kelly, former President Donald Trump seemed to accuse Bill and Hillary Clinton of getting away with questionable conduct.
"They released Hillary Clinton," he said, suggesting the former Secretary of State wasn't criminally charged for her "extremely careless" handling of classified data over a private email server.

Trump then tried to suggest Hillary wiped her computer using acid that he details is as a potentially potent chemical weapon.
"She hammered her phones," he said. "She used all sorts of acid testing on anything else. They call it BleachBit, but it's essentially acid that will destroy everything within ten miles."
"I mean what she did was unbelievable. Nothin happens to her."
The camera cuts to Kelly nodding as if in total agreement.
Hyperbole aside, this claim is factually baseless.
BleachBit isn't actually a chemical or lethal liquid, but software that "frees disk space."
And then he complained that former President Bill Clinton got away scot-free in the so-called "Socks Case."
"Nothing happens to bill Clinton He took it out in his socks," he said. "You know the famous Socks Case which he ended up winning."
It's a familiar Trump hit, as he mentioned it last year.
The case, according to LawFare dealt with tape recorded conversations between Bill Clinton and historian Taylor Branch that were meant to be a primer for the 2009 tome “The Clinton Tapes.”
Trump said Clinton had recordings in his sock drawer so that the staff wouldn't mess with the tape and prevent a leak.
